Summary

CWNU 4418 is a sparse, very loose object of low C3 quality. It is located at a very large distance from the Sun, well above the mid-plane. It was recently reported in the literature.

Warning: contains less than 25 stars with P>0.5 estimated.

Warning: the low UTI value and no obvious signs of duplication (C_dup=1.0) indicates that this is quite probably an asterism, moving group, or artifact, and not a real open cluster.
